Become a Paid Subscriber: https://podcasters.spotify.com/pod/show/crackthecase/subscribe In 1993, Milton Bradley created the game Crack the Case. It contains a series of cards, varying in difficulty, where one person reads the mystery and everyone else tries to solve it by asking yes or no questions.
